Dispute Resolution
CML4501F DISPUTE RESOLUTION
- Final Level, half course, first semester, two lectures per week.
- 9 NQF credits at HEQSF level 8
- Convener: Monique Carels
- Course entry requirements: All Preliminary and Intermediate Level courses to have been completed. The course is limited to 24 students; application (with motivation) to do the course must be directed to Monique Carels by 31 October.
- Course outline: The nature and path of conflict; approaches to managing conflict; positional and interest-based negotiation; defining the process of mediation; the stages of mediation; specialised forms of mediation; comparing adjudication and mediation, arbitration: the forms of arbitration and the defining characteristics and dispute system design.
- DP requirements: None
- Assessment: Reflective journal: 25%, Class test: 25%, May/June examination: 50%
